Forget having to connect your telescope to a laptop or desktop computer with lengthy cables, and big batteries. Thanks to the best features astrophotographers love in the EAGLE family, the EAGLE LE now allows you to spend less money to remotely control and power your telescope with less time setting up.

 

In a single control unit you have a Windows 10 Enterprise computer, fast SSD storage, eight USB ports, an advanced power distribution system for all of your imaging accessories with 7 power out ports, a special WiFi system to remotely control the telescope from any smartphone, tablet or external computer (with Windows, macOS, iOS or Android operative systems) and DARK mode to disable all of the LED lights. Everything is controlled via the included EAGLE Manager software and housed in a beautiful rigid aluminum case designed with our flexible PLUS mounting system, allowing you to perfectly connect the EAGLE LE to any telescope.


Digital astrophotography can be complicated: if you want to take the best photos of the night sky, you not only need a telescope, mount and a camera… You will also need a list of accessories like a guide camera, motorized focuser, and dew heaters, and they all need to be powered and controlled with the proper software. This can quickly turn any telescope into a complicated mess of tangled cables! EAGLE LE solves all the problems and make astrophotography easier and quicker!

 

 

 

EAGLE LE control unit for telescopes and astrophotography - main features:

 

- Windows 10 Enterprise computer lets you install your preferred devices and software
- 8 USB ports: 4 high speed USB 3.0 ports plus 4 USB 2.0 ports with remote ON/OFF capability
- 4 x 12V power out ports with remote ON/OFF control to power your mount, camera and other 12V accessories
- 3x variable 0-12V power out ports for dew heaters
- DARK mode to turn off all the LED lights
- Powerful and fast WiFi 802.11ac with dual band (2.4 and 5 GHz) connection
- Power level monitoring of every device powered through the 12v power out ports of the EAGLE LE
- EAGLE Manager interface to easily control all the EAGLE LE’s features
- PLUS aluminum case, allowing you to easily attach the EAGLE LE to any telescope
- Weight: 1145 gr.

 

 

 

 

 

 

Compatible with any astrophotography device: built in computer with Windows 10 Enterprise.

 

The EAGLE LE eliminates the need for an external computer and you are not limited to a preset list of features - You can install whatever software and device you want to use on the EAGLE. The Windows 10 Enterprise operating system is 100% Windows 10 compatible but is lighter-weight and more stable than traditional PCs that use Windows 10 Home or other OEM versions that come preinstalled with useless bloatware. We have optimized the Windows 10 Enterprise installation on the EAGLE LE to be a faster operating system (the EAGLE LE is ready to use just 20 seconds after pressing the ON button) and to maintain better stability during your astrophotography sessions. EAGLE LE uses a 2.0 GHz Celeron processor (J4005 dual-core with Burst Mode up to 2.7 GHz and 4MB cache) and 4 GB fast DDR4L RAM memory - both designed for low power consumption. This way you have the power you need to run any astrophotography software with a device that’s easy on your battery, improving overall portability.

 
EAGLE LE, control unit for telescopes and astrophotography

 

 

  

Fast SSD storage to install all your astrophotography software and save your data.

 

Different from traditional spinning hard disks, the SSD drive in the EAGLE LE has no moving parts, so it’s faster and more durable over time. With the flexibility of the EAGLE LE you can save the pictures on the SSD drive for processing directly in the EAGLE LE or connect a 3.0 USB flash drive to one of the high speed USB 3.0 ports. This way, if you prefer, at the end of the your session you can quickly and easily move the files to an external computer for processing. EAGLE LE’s internal components were designed for field use in extended temperature ranges. This way you can relay on it for all night long, in higher humidity conditions since the small amount of internal heat generated by the processor prevents any problems with humidity.

 

Thanks to EAGLE LE you won't need an external control computer (usually a laptop), a smaller and lighter battery will be sufficient and you will use much less cables.

 

 

 

 

4 fast USB 3.0 ports and 4 USB 2.0 ports that can be remotely turned ON/OFF.

 

This way you can connect and control lots of devices to the EAGLE LE and you can remotely turn on/off USB ports if needed, instead of having to manually unplug or plug the cables! This can be a great feature to save power (you can turn off the port you do not use) but you can also reset the port it in case of a device connection failure. Thanks to the EAGLE LE’s four USB 3.0 ports, you can connect and use the latest fast USB 3.0 cameras - This allows you to use the EAGLE LE also for planetary imaging and save videos of the Moon, planets, and Sun in the internal SSD drive.

 

 

 

 

Advanced power bridge with 7 power out ports - powers devices directly through the EAGLE LE.

 

The EAGLE LE has a separate 12V power input that can run on up to 16 amps. From there, using a special internal board, power is distributed to seven power out ports - four 12V power out ports are designed to power your camera, mount, focuser, or other 12v devices. These ports are equipped with safety screw-type connections to prevent unwanted detachment of the cables and we have made special power cables (optional) for different devices. The three 0-12V variable power out ports are designed to power dew heaters without the need of an external controller. Control of these ports can be easily automated by adding the optional ECCO environmental module for EAGLE. A dedicated chip on EAGLE LE’s power board protects the electronics (both on the EAGLE LE and connected devices) from any overcurrents by temporarily disconnecting power in no more than 1ms in case of electrical problems - a lot faster than traditional fuses. Power is automatically re-activated once the problem has been resolved. Additionally, a special microcontroller allows you to adjust (+- 1A) the maximum current limit of the 12V ports. This way, if you want to connect a device to a 3A max port and that device has a maximum power consumption of 4A, you can increase the port limit to 4A.

 

Integrated WiFi system to allow you to remotely control your telescope from any device.

 

To operate EAGLE LE, you don't need a keyboard and mouse - You can control the EAGLE LE through a free dedicated app, available on any smartphone, tablet or personal computer running Windows, MacOS, iOS or Android. Turn the EAGLE LE on, then enable your device's WiFi connection and select the WiFi network provided by the EAGLE LE. Launch the remote control app and you will have EAGLE LE desktop on your screen with access to all your astrophotography software. If you like, you can also configure the EAGLE LE to connect to a pre-existing WiFi or wired/ethernet network allowing remote access via the internet - perfect for remote observatories! Since the EAGLE LE doesn't use VNC or other software for remote control, it's faster and more stable. For your safety each EAGLE device creates a unique WiFi network, from any other EAGLE that might be nearby. To avoid any other issues at a star party, every EAGLE also has a unique access password known only by you.

 

 

 

 

Full aluminum PLUS case, CNC made, designed to allow an easy integration with any telescope.

 

You can connect the EAGLE LE to any type of telescope, allowing you to have less cabling with shorter runs that move together with the telescope. This drastically reduces the potential for a cable snagging or detaching while your telescope tracks the stars across the sky. We designed the EAGLE LE case to be incredibly rigid - rigid enough to a support a parallel telescope (up to 5 kg). The EAGLE LE case comes with M5 and M6 threaded holes to seamlessly attach PLUS accessories (support rings, guide rings, dovetail bars or dovetail clamps), at at least 2 points to maintain the system's rigidity. For example, the EAGLE LE can be installed between the PLUS support rings and guiding rings, without any flexure (for guide telescopes up to 5 kg) improving the portability of your telescope and allowing it to be moved to the field pre-assembled, greatly reducing reducing your setup time.

 

 

 

 

 

Optional ECCO environmental computerized controller for automatic dew heater control.

 

By adding ECCO, (Environmental Computerized COntroller) to your EAGLE LE, you can automatically and continuously monitor the dew point (the temperature below which moisture condenses) by sensing the temperature and humidity of the air around your telescope and the temperature of your lenses. ECCO will then automatically vary the voltage to the appropriate EAGLE LE’s ports where your dew heaters bands are connected, keeping dew from forming on your optics. All of this with an automatic and easy to use device that you just have to connect to one of the EAGLE LE USB ports. That’s why we call it ECCO: in Italian, it means "There you go”!

The interferometer is essentially a measuring instrument. Within the interferometer is a calibrated laser that is pointed through the optical test surface, then onto a high quality reference sphere, then back through the test subject then to an internal camera which gives us the measurement on the screen. From this, we can adjust the position of the test optic and the reference sphere to obtain a perfectly calibrated system. The more central the laser to the test optic and then on return, the better and more accurate reading and measurement we can take. This takes a lot of adjustment to get the best results from the optical surface. Once the measurement has been taken, we are provided with a series of results that show the optical quality of the surface plus other information. One of the main values to look at when testing a refractor is the Strehl ratio. The higher this number, the higher quality lens you have. At Rother Valley Optics, we will guarantee the highest possible Strehl ratio for your telescope.  We will aim to provide 0.95 Strehl or higher on Takahashi, RVO Horizon, William Optics and many more! Generally, the higher the Strehl ratio, the lower the Astigmatism and Coma meaning a better image quality from your instrument. 

Other measurements such as the PV and RMS are important too. With these measurements, the lower the number the better as it shows less curvature on the lens. The flatter an optical lens, the better it will perform. The PV rating (Peak To Valley) is a measurement from the highest point (Peak) to the lowest point (Valley). From this we get the RMS (Root, Mean, Square). This is a similar figure to the PV and measured exactly the same way. The RMS is basically an average height difference from the PV so again, the lower the better. As you can see form the example below, we measured an RMS of just 0.027 wave which is a very good value.

We also measure the Power with our systems which is essentially the error from the reference sphere to the test optic. The reference sphere we use on our system is a very high quality sphere so the closer to zero the Power, the less error between the 2 elements thus ensuring a higher quality optical surface. 

You will also see some more values such as Astigmatism and Coma. Again, these are measured by the interferometer when we take measurements of the optical surface after adjustment. These are values which ideally would be at 0 but as our test optics are all curved lenses, there will always be astigmatism and coma present. The lower the number, the less of these aberations you will effectively see but with most refractors, you can buy field flatteners which will compensate for the coma anyway. The astigmatisms value is explaining the error between the symmetrical curvature of the lens. Basically, no lens will be perfectly symmetrical, the lower the astigmatism, the more symmetrical the lens surface is.
